(02-13-2011, 01:00 PM)Gaijin Wrote: And you save files with an extension .py or .pyw isn't important which one!
Double click on that file should open up a MS-DOS or a Terminal window, if python was properly installed on the system.

.pyw would execute the script without a console by default (handy when you have a GUI program) .pyw uses pythonw.exe (console) and .py uses python.exe (with console)
